This is basically what my day and night skincare routine consists of. There are a few variables, like I'm looking for a new eye cream (If you can suggest one I would love that!) and any facial masks or makeup wipes of the moment.
As of the moment I'm pretty fed up with makeup wipes. I cannot for the life of me find one that I like and want to stick with till death do us part. So I'm doubling up one the cleanser.
The cleanser that I use is Neutrogena Rapid Clear oil removing foaming cleanser. If you'd like to see a full review, you can click HERE. This takes off everything!! So I wash once to remove makeup, and once again to cleanse my skin. The first wash is with my hands and the second is with my Clarisonic breast cancer awareness edition.
Then I use my Cotton Rounds with my Olay Minimizing toner, and/or My Body Shop Camomile (odd spelling, but that's what it says)gentle eye make-up remover. Then I take my Neutrogena oil free acne stress control 3 in 1 hydrating acne treatment and apply a thing layer over my face avoiding my eye and area close to my lips. Lastly I use my Neutrogena oil free fresh moisture ultra light moisturizer and apply another thin layer. I like to shower in the mornings, so every other morning I like to use my St.Ives fresh skin apricot scrub. I feel like it's the best drugstore option, and it's amazing if used right. Gently scrub your skin. My poor friend used this and tried to scrub off hair dye, and ended up taking a layer of skin off her forehead. She was left with a gross scab for about a week. So be careful, do not scrub your skin off haha.

My All Time Favorite Cleanser - Neutrogena Rapid Clear Cleanser
Neutrogena Rapid Clear Oil Removing Foaming Cleanser 175 ml |
It's a cream base that lathers into a light foam, and washes away all the oil and dirt and grime on my face. Even my makeup. Mascara included. I honestly don't know what it could be but this cleanser literally takes everything off, without over drying.
A long time ago when I was naive and didn't know much, I thought cream cleansers were only for dry skin. But this cleanser takes off all the bad and leaves you with just the right amount of good oils. Because as we all know, even oily skin needs some hydration. Oh, and acne? gone. no more whiteheads. Even my congested pores have slowly diminished over time, but some of that is thanks to my facial scrub.
This has been a god sent. I love neutrogena products, and I just couldn't live without this cleanser.
